Output 3e50bb54f6bda7409261d8ccef08d22035955b863557278624453b6422b34a4c:2

value
809926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5f8ea4abdc20d25d889e33e9fc5bffcfd64862 OP_EQUAL
address
3Qt22hWrWcq2rpm5i2pynawpGF9mce9Z6W
transaction
3e50bb54f6bda7409261d8ccef08d22035955b863557278624453b6422b34a4c